We are looking for a Project and service agreement manager committed to Building Automation and Fire and Security systems, to be hired with a permanent contract in Rome within the Smart Infrastructure Regional Solution & Service area.

Your Challenge

As a senior Project Manager/Service Agreement Manager , your mission will be to manage maintenance projects and contracts, all related KPIs, with the aim of re-adding the set corporate. Some of the main activities will be to:

  • Guarantee customer satisfaction;

  • Manage penalties/claims;

  • Obtain contract variants and technical/administrative closure of the same;

  • Perform and manage project risk analysis;

  • Monitor project achievements and adherence to budgets and initiates actions to minimize non-compliance costs;

  • Clarify customer objectives and requirements and/or project specifications based on bid documentation and customer order;

  • Coordinate overall project planning and decides on resource allocation by monitoring work progress;

  • Organize project meetings and is responsible for communication to the customer and stakeholders;

  • Be responsible for the management and motivation of the project team by ensuring the correct assignment of tasks to resources, based on their competence and seniority;

  • Adhere to project management standards and business conduct guidelines (e.g. code of ethics; tax regulations; export control, EHS).

To be a perfect fit for this role, you would already have:

  • Proven experience in safety and security systems

  • Basic knowledge of the main technical standards CEI - UNI -ISO -EN

  • Background of Automation Systems and technical aspects focused on Building Automation, Fire Safety, Access Control, CCTV and Intrusion; Knowledge of health and safety legislation and safety management systems;

  • Experience in Pharma VM and GMP Standards will be considered as a preference criterion

  • Knowledge of IT principles in networking, VPN, firewalls, IT security, virtualization, remote connection

  • Analytical and problem solving skills as well as the negotiation and communication ones;

  • Available for business travel

  • Time management skills

  • Good knowledge of English and Italian, both written and spoken

  • Ability to prioritize effectively

  • Willingness to learn about new and innovative technologies

  • Ability to establish and maintain positive and collaborative environment

  • Eligibility to work in Italy
